Sharaputdin "Shara Bullet" Magomedov is a Russian mixed martial artist who currently competes in the UFC’s middleweight division (185 lbs). Magomedov, known for his dynamic striking and Muay Thai expertise, maintains an undefeated record of 15-0-0, with 11 wins by knockout, as of January 2025. His fighting style features a relentless volume of strikes, effective use of feints, and powerful kicks and elbows delivered from various angles, making him a threat both at distance and close range.

Magomedov, who is visually impaired in one eye, began his professional MMA career in 2017. He competed in Asian promotions such as "Chin Woo Men" and "The King Fighting Championship," where he achieved an unblemished record before joining the UFC​ Beyond his UFC success, Magomedov has achieved accolades in various combat sports, including titles in Burmese boxing and the "Nashe Delo" organization. He holds the rank of Master of Sports in Thai boxing and kickboxing, showcasing his mastery over the martial arts discipline. His last challenge was against Armen Petrosyan, where Magomedov won the bout via a KO.

Sharaputdin Magomedov Record

Heading into UFC Fight Night 250, Sharaputdin Magomedov holds an undefeated MMA record of 15 wins and 0 losses (15-0-0). Of his wins, 15 have come via knockouts and three by decisions.

ResultRecordOpponentMethodEventDateRoundTimeLocation
Win15–0Armen PetrosyanKO (spinning backfists)UFC 308October 26, 202424:52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ates
Win14–0Michał OleksiejczukDecision (unanimous)UFC on ABC: Sandhagen vs. NurmagomedovAugust 3, 202435:00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ates
Win13-0Antonio TrocoliTKO (knee and punches)UFC on ABC: Whittaker vs. AliskerovJune 22, 202432:27Riyadh, Saudi Arabia
Win12–0Bruno SilvaDecision (unanimous)UFC 294October 21, 202335:00Abu Dhabi, United Arab Emirates
Win11–0Kushal VyasKO (knee and punches)Thailand Fighting Championship 10December 11, 202210:08Phuket, Thailand
Win10–0Mikhail RagozinDecision (unanimous)RCC 13December 3, 202235:00Yekaterinburg, Russia
Win9–0Sergei MartynovKO (knees)RCC Intro 22August 13, 202232:34Yekaterinburg, Russia
Win8–0Rodrigo CarlosTKO (punches)Arena Global 17October 29, 202114:33Rio de Janeiro, Brazil
Win7–0Joel dos SantosTKO (hook kick)AMC Fight Nights 106November 27, 202120:13Syktyvkar, Russia
Win6–0Mikhail AllakhverdianKO (elbow)AMC Fight Nights 105October 16, 202114:41Sochi, Russia
Win5–0Yakub KadievTKO (knees)AMC Fight Nights 103July 15, 202112:35Sochi, Russia
Win4–0Wulan MuhamaitihaliKO (knee to the body)Chin Woo Men: 2017-2018 Season, Stage 6March 11, 201810:56Guangzhou, China
Win3–0Yeshan YersenTKO (punches)The King Fighting ChampionshipFebruary 19, 20181N/ATengchong, China
Win2–0Jiayidaer AiliTKO (leg kick)Chin Woo Men: 2017-2018 Season, Stage 4January 21, 201822:22Hefei, China
Win1–0Yincang BaoTKO (punches)Chin Woo Men: 2017-2018 Season, Stage 2December 9, 201710:43Wuhan, China

Sharaputdin Magomedov UFC Debut

Sharabutdin "Shara Bullet" Magomedov made his UFC debut against Bruno Silva at UFC 294 on October 21, 2023. Magomedov showcased his strong Muay Thai striking, delivering numerous leg kicks and maintaining a strong defense. The fight kicked off with Magomedov delivering heavy leg kicks and briefly stunning Silva with a head kick. Silva landed some punches, but Magomedov’s kicks dominated the round.

Round 2 saw Magomedov continue to target Silva's legs and body with kicks. Silva managed a takedown, but Magomedov remained active from the bottom, landing elbows. In the third round, Magomedov landed more significant leg kicks but was taken down multiple times by Silva. Despite this, he stayed active and finished strong with strikes. After 3 rounds, Magomedov won by unanimous decision (30-27 on all scorecards).
